Visitor Guidelines
With the logistics of transportation sorted, visitors should be aware of the guidelines in place at Pearl Harbor to ensure a respectful and enjoyable experience.
Adhering to these rules will help preserve the solemnity of this historic site.
-
No bags allowed: Only clear plastic bags and medical equipment can be brought in; storage is available for a fee.
-
Maintain silence: Visitors are encouraged to keep conversations quiet, especially at the USS Arizona Memorial.
-
Dress appropriately: Comfortable shoes are recommended, and swimwear isn’t permitted.
Accessibility Information
Navigating the accessibility options at Pearl Harbor is essential for ensuring a smooth visit. Most travelers can enjoy the experience, but it’s important to note that the site isn’t wheelchair accessible.
Those who can’t walk four city blocks may find the tour challenging. However, infant seats are available, making it easier for families with young children.
Plus, the location is near public transportation, providing alternative options for getting around. While visitors should prepare for some walking, they can rest assured that the staff is committed to helping everyone enjoy their visit.
